5751009900 17-04-2003 15:07 Pagina 5 What is Pinguino During the summer, optimum comfort is achieved with a tempera- ture of between 75 and 80˚F and about 50% relative humidity. An air conditioner removes moisture and heat from the room where it is located. One advantage of portable air conditioning units over fitted models is that they can be moved from one room to another in the home or even transferred between different buildings.
